LeGarrette Blount Injury: Bucs RB Returns To Practice

Tampa Bay Buccaneers fans should be relieved to hear that running back LeGarrette Blount returned to practice on Monday after suffering a groin injury in the second quarter of Friday's preseason game against the Tennessee Titans. Although the injury initially appeared to be serious, Blount participated in all full-contact drills with no issues, according to Stephen Holder of the Tampa Bay Times.

I feel good, I just came out to practice today to see how it would feel, and it didn't feel bad.

If this is indeed the case, Blount should be ready to go for the Bucs' next preseason game on Friday against the New England Patriots. Blount is currently in the middle of a competition for the top running back on the team along with fellow back Doug Martin.
